Prajwal Devaraj joins hands with PC Shekhar for a romantic film

Prajwal Devaraj has a long line up of films — Inspector Vikram, Gentleman, Arjun Gowda, and Rudhira. And now, he’s taken up a project with director PC Shekhar, thus bringing back the Arjuna combo.

They will be collaborating on a love story. Confirming this, Prajwal says, “I always felt that Arjuna (directed by Shekhar) was one of my best works, and I really loved that film. Shekhar’s stories give scope for actors to perform.” He adds that the love story is set against the backdrop of a slum, and will feature him in a “tough character.”

The actor, who is juggling three films now, has completed a schedule for Arjun Gowda, directed by Shankar. He will now start shooting for Jadesh Kumar’s Gentleman and will later join the sets of Inspector Vikram, directed by Sri Narasimha. “In 2019, I will at least have three releases,” Prajwal says.
